随笔分类 - JavaScript
摘要:一、JS三种最常见的对话框 1.alert()警告框 alert是警告框,只有一个按钮“确定”无返回值,警告框经常用于确保用户可以得到某些信息。当警告框出现后,用户需要点击确定按钮才能继续进行操作。 2.confirm()确认框 confirm是确认框,两个按钮,确定或者取消,返回true或false。确认框用于使用户可以验证或者接受某些信息。当确认框出现后,用户...
阅读全文
摘要:一、DOM概述 DOM(Document Object Model)文本对象模型。 D: 文档,HTML文档或XML文档。 O: 对象,document对象的属性和方法。 M: 模型。 (1)DOM是针对HTML/XML基于树的API。 (2)DOM树,节点(node)的层次。 (3)DOM把一个文档表示为一棵树。 ...
阅读全文
摘要:一、鼠标移动事件 onmouseover: 鼠标移到了上面。 onmousemove: 鼠标移动了。 onmouseout: 鼠标移走了。 window.onload = function(){ var div_1 = document.getElementById("div_test"); div_1.onmouse...
阅读全文
摘要:BOM(Browser Object Model): 浏览器对象模型。提供了独立于内容而与浏览器窗口交互的对象,BOM主要用于管理窗口和窗口之间的通讯。 一、Navigator对象 navigator对象通常用于获取浏览器和操作系统的信息。 navigator对象是window对象的属性,中文是"导航器"的意思。 由于navig...
阅读全文
摘要:一、函数的定义 1.function语句形式 //1.function语句式 function test1(){ alert("I am test1"); } test1(); 2.函数直接量形式 //2.函数直接量形式 var test2 = function(){ alert("I am test2"); } test2...
阅读全文
摘要:JavaScript定义了两个内置对象: Global和Math。 一、Global对象 1.URI编码方法 Global对象的encodeURI()和encodeURIComponent()方法可以对URI进行编码,以便发送给浏览器。有效的URI不能包含某些字符,例如空格,这个两个URI编码方法可以对URI进行编码,用特殊的UTF-8编码替换所有无效的字符,从而让浏览器...
阅读全文
摘要:一、Object的基本操作 1.对象的创建 在JavaScript中,创建对象的方式有两种:构造函数和对象字面量。 (1)构造函数 var person = new Object(); person.name = "Tom"; person.age = 22; person.say = function(){ alert("Hello")...
阅读全文
摘要:一、数组简介 JavaScript数组的每一项都可以保存任何类型的数据,也就是说数组的第一个位置保存字符串,第二个位置可以保存数值,第三个位置可以保存对象,而且数组的大小是可以动态调整的,即可以随着数据的添加而自动增长以扩容纳新增数据。 二、数组的操作 1.创建 //创建一个空数组 var arr = []; var arr2 = [1,true,new Dat...
阅读全文
摘要:一、语法 1.区分大小写 JavaScript是一种弱类型的脚本语言。它区分大小写,变量名test与Test表示两个完全不同的变量。 2.标识符 所谓标识符就是变量、函数、属性的名字,它有以下规则。 (1)第一个字符必须是一个字母、下划线、或$。 (2)其他字符可以是字母、数字、下划线、$。 按照惯例,我们都采用驼峰大小写格式,也...
阅读全文
摘要:一、JavaScript概述 JavaScript是一种专为与网页交互的脚本语言,由三部分组成。 ECMAScript 核心,提供核心语言功能。 BOM(浏览器对象模型) BOM(Browser Object Model)浏览器对象模型,提供与浏览器交互的方法与接口。 DOM(文档对象模型) DOM(...
阅读全文

浙公网安备 33010602011771号